I have bought yesterday 1 pajama cardinal fish and today morning i tried to feed them frozen food but he didn't eat is that true that they eat just at night? im worried :/ i would appreciate any helpful replies .
At first, that's how they seem like. They are nocturnal and mostly feed at night. But they do adjust to your feeding routine and will eventually eat on your feeding schedule. It just takes some time for them to adapt. Just give it some time and please don't over feed from the time being.
It takes a few days for them to adjust. They will start to eat once they get adjusted and become hungry. "Personally" I'd skip it just because any uneaten food adds up to your bioload since it becomes nitrate. Or maybe "you can try" a very small amount just to see if he will eat them. I had fish (like bangaii cardinals) that didn't start eating till almost a week after I got them.
My cardinal also took around 4/5 days before he started to eat, now as soon as food hits the water boom he's there. He is still not keen on pellets though, loves live brine shrimp though.
